Question: How do I create a map axes as a default axes space
for a GUI?

Background: I've used GUIDE to create a very basic set up
with an axes area and a 'refresh' button. I am able to plot
my data and refresh it using contourf, but I would prefer to
use contourfm so that I can use existing shapfiles to
provide backgrounds for my geo-located data. I am wondering
how to change the existing handles.axes1 upon GUI start up
to be a map axes or alternativly how to get the GUI to
create a Map axes initially!
